Please Hang Up and Dial 562--This Is a Recording

Share

The honeymoon is over.

A six-month “get acquainted” period for the new 562 area code ended Friday.

Starting today, callers dialing into North Orange County cities affected by the change will be connected only if they use the new 562 code.

Chris Kniestedt, spokesman for the California-Nevada Code Administration--an industry group that administers area code distribution, said those who dial the old 310 area code will get a recorded message instructing them to hang up and redial the correct code. The recorded reminder message will be in effect for three months, he said.

Orange County cities affected by the change are Los Alamitos, La Habra and parts of Brea and La Palma.

The 562 area code, which took effect in January, was created when the 310 area code was split. A grace period to use either of the area codes allowed customers and their callers to adapt to the change.

Last year, the state Public Utility Commission approved the new area code, citing the growing demand for phone numbers for fax machines, cellular phones, pagers and home computers.

The 562 area code is expected to accommodate the needs of the community through early 2006.
